The lehenga style saree draws inspiration from many Indian regions. The rich zardozi work of Lucknow, the rich phulkari embroidery of Punjab, and the complex kancheepuram silk weaving of Tamil Nadu - each influences the saree's design, making it a true representation of India's cultural diversity.

The lehenga style saree is perfect for celebrating festivals like Navratri. For ancestral draping, start by tucking the pleated end of the saree into the petticoat and then wrap it around your waist. Drape it over your shoulder and secure with a safety pin, ensuring modesty and grace.
